Nashville Hot Mozzarella Sticks

Description

These Nashville Hot Mozzarella Sticks are what happens when comfort food gets a spicy makeover – gooey cheese meets fiery Nashville heat for an appetizer that’s impossible to resist.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 16 oz (450g) mozzarella cheese block, cut into 1/2-inch thick sticks
  • 2 cups (240g) all-purpose flour
  • 4 large eggs, beaten
  • 3 cups (360g) panko breadcrumbs
  • 1 tbsp garlic powder
  • 1 tbsp onion powder
  • 2 tsp dried oregano
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per
  • Vegetable oil for frying
  • 1/2 cup (120ml) hot frying oil
  • 3 tbsp cayenne pepper
  • 1 tbsp dark brown sugar
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per

Instructions

  1. Cut mozzarella into 1/2-inch thick, 3-inch long sticks and freeze for 30 minutes.
  2. Prepare three breading stations: seasoned flour in the first dish, beaten eggs in the second, and panko mixed with spices in the third.
  3. Dredge each cheese stick in flour, then egg, then breadcrumbs, then repeat the egg and breadcrumb layers for a double coating.
  4. Place breaded sticks on a parchment-lined baking sheet and freeze for at least 2 hours or overnight.
  5. In a bowl, combine cayenne pepper, brown sugar, paprika,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per for the Nashville hot mixture.
  6. Heat oil to 350°F (175°C) and fry frozen sticks in small batches for 2-3 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Remove 1/2 cup of hot frying oil and mix with the spice mixture.
  8. Brush or drizzle the hot spice mixture over freshly fried mozzarella sticks.
  9. Serve immediately with ranch or blue cheese dressing for dipping.
